>> Santhosh >> ________________________________________ >> From: Santhosh Edukulla >> Sent: Thursday, August 14, 2014 11:23 AM >> To: dev@cloudstack.apache.org >> Subject: RE: Integration Tests on TravisCI >> >> Few test suites under smoke/misc folder say test_vm_ha,test_vm_sync, >> test_deploy_vm have a dependency to run only on simulator and sequentially >> with no entries available in CS, these are written using simulator mocks, >> so if you run along with other test suites they will fail. >> >> with -w switch, nose will run all along with other suites under smoke, >> so, you can use noseexclude plugin and exclude them from normal run, and >> later run them in serially with out any dependencies. To exclude add the >> switch --exclude-dir="../smoke/misc" to nose command. >> >> Other should work. Where can we see the detailed logs for these runs? >> >> Regards, >> Santhosh >> ________________________________________ >> From: Ian Duffy [ian@ianduffy.ie] >> Sent: Thursday, August 14, 2014 9:42 AM >> To: CloudStack Dev >> Subject: Integration Tests on TravisCI >> >> Hi All, >> >> TL;DR: See https://github.com/imduffy15/Cloudstack-Clone specifically >> .travis.yml and tools/travis/* >> >> Myself, Sebastien and Rohit have been looking at executing Cloudstack's >> integration tests against the simulator using http://travis-ci.org. >> >> Doing this will enable us to execute the integration tests on all branches >> for free. It also means all community forks could make use of the >> travis-ci >> service too. >> >> >> Currently all tests are executing, there appears to be some tests failing >> on the simulator specifically: >> >> test_routers test_secondary_storage test_service_offerings test_ssvm >> test_templates test_vm_ha test_vm_life_cycle test_vm_sync test_volumes >> test_vpc_vpn >> >> Running these tests both locally and on travis-ci on the 4.4 branch I'm >> seeing failures. Anybody know why? >> >> Full console output of test execution available at >> https://travis-ci.org/imduffy15/Cloudstack-Clone/builds/32530691 >> >> For those interested in how all this is working: >> >> I have a fork of the Cloudstack source on my github: >> https://github.com/imduffy15/Cloudstack-Clone >> >> In the root of this repository you will find a .travis.yml file. This file >> executes a few different stages: >> >> before install: Installs all dependencies and build tools. >> install: compiles cloudstack >> before_script: starts up cloudstack and deploys the >> setup/dev/advanced.cfg >> script: executes the nosetests >> >> One limitation with travis-ci is that a job is not allowed to run for >> longer than 50mins. >> >> In order to get around this 3 separate environments are provisioned. They >> are described as below: >> >> Environment 1 runs test_affinity_groups test_deploy_vm >> test_deploy_vms_with_varied_deploymentplanners >> test_disk_offerings test_global_settings test_guest_vlan_range test_iso >> test_multipleips_per_nic >> test_network test_non_contigiousvlan >> >> Environment 2 runs: test_over_provisioning test_portable_publicip >> test_primary_storage test_privategw_acl >> test_public_ip_range test_pvlan test_regions test_reset_vm_on_reboot >> test_resource_detail" >> >> Environment 3 runs: test_routers test_secondary_storage >> test_service_offerings test_ssvm test_templates >> test_vm_ha test_vm_life_cycle test_vm_sync test_volumes test_vpc_vpn >> >> Thanks! >> >> Ian >> > --089e0122f36e9d831405009b3e79--
